The Scientific “3-Day Rule” Explained

You may have heard the survival rule of threes:

  • 3 minutes without air

  • 3 hours in extreme exposure

  • 3 days without water

  • 3 weeks without food

The “3 days without water” rule is a general guideline — not an exact limit.

Actual survival time depends on:

  • Temperature

  • Humidity

  • Physical exertion

  • Body composition

  • Age & health

  • Access to shade

  • Stress level

For some, survival may drop below 24 hours. For others in mild conditions, it may extend slightly beyond 3 days.

But physiology sets hard limits.

What Happens to Your Body Without Water?

The human body is approximately 60% water.

Water regulates:

  • Blood circulation

  • Temperature control

  • Oxygen delivery

  • Nutrient transport

  • Waste removal

  • Brain function

  • Muscle performance

Without hydration, your body begins conserving fluid immediately.

Let’s break down the timeline.

0–12 Hours: Early Dehydration

Symptoms:

  • Thirst

  • Dry mouth

  • Darker urine

  • Mild fatigue

  • Slight headache

At this stage:

  • Kidneys reduce urine output

  • Heart rate slightly increases

  • Blood volume begins decreasing

In hot climates, this stage accelerates dramatically.

12–24 Hours: Moderate Dehydration

Symptoms escalate:

  • Dizziness

  • Muscle cramps

  • Rapid heartbeat

  • Reduced sweating

  • Irritability

  • Confusion beginning

Blood thickens slightly.
Electrolytes begin shifting.

In hot environments, heat exhaustion risk becomes severe.

24–48 Hours: Severe Dehydration

Now survival stability becomes fragile.

Symptoms:

  • Extreme weakness

  • Disorientation

  • Little to no urination

  • Low blood pressure

  • Rapid breathing

  • Sunken eyes

At this stage:

  • Sodium concentration rises

  • Nerve signaling becomes unstable

  • Decision-making deteriorates

In survival situations, mental decline is often more dangerous than physical weakness.

48–72 Hours: Critical Window

After approximately 72 hours:

  • Organ stress becomes critical

  • Kidney failure risk rises

  • Hallucinations may occur

  • Loss of consciousness possible

  • Cardiac arrhythmia risk increases

Death can occur shortly after — especially in extreme heat.

In desert conditions above 40°C (104°F), survival can fall below 24–48 hours

Environmental Factors That Change Survival Time

1. Temperature

Hot desert: survival dramatically shortened.
Cool shade: survival slightly extended.

2. Activity Level

Walking under sun: up to 1 liter sweat per hour.
Running: 2 liters per hour possible.

High exertion accelerates dehydration rapidly.

3. Humidity

Dry air increases respiratory water loss.

4. Age & Health

  • Children dehydrate faster

  • Elderly dehydrate faster

  • Ill individuals dehydrate faster

Organ Failure Mechanism

Severe dehydration causes:

  1. Blood thickening

  2. Reduced circulation

  3. Kidney filtration failure

  4. Toxin buildup

  5. Electrolyte imbalance

  6. Heart rhythm instability

Kidneys are typically first to fail in fatal dehydration cases.

Urban Blackout Scenario: Why This Matters

In a grid-down scenario:

  • Water pumping stations may fail

  • High-rise buildings lose pressure first

  • Treatment plants shut down

  • Bottled water disappears from stores within hours

In urban environments, water systems rely entirely on electricity.

If the grid collapses, stored water determines your stability.

How Much Water Do You Actually Need?

Minimum survival intake (sedentary, mild climate):

1.5–2 liters/day (absolute survival minimum)

Preparedness recommendation:

1 gallon (3.7 liters) per person per day

This includes:

  • Drinking

  • Minimal hygiene

  • Basic food preparation

For a 72-hour emergency:

Minimum 3 gallons per person.

Better:
7-day supply.

Ideal:
30-day supply if space allows.

Water Conservation Strategies

If you cannot access water:

  • Stay in shade

  • Avoid unnecessary movement

  • Cover skin from sun

  • Minimize sweating

  • Breathe through nose

  • Stay calm

Conserving water can extend survival significantly.

Emergency Water Purification

If stored water runs out:

Safe methods include:

  • Boiling (rolling boil 1 minute minimum)

  • Water purification tablets

  • Portable filter systems

  • Gravity filtration

  • Proper bleach dilution (emergency only)

Never drink untreated surface water.

Diarrhea accelerates dehydration and can become fatal.

Psychological Effects of Dehydration

As dehydration progresses:

  • Anxiety rises

  • Irrational thinking begins

  • Aggression may increase

  • Poor judgment becomes dangerous

The brain is 75% water.

Cognitive decline is often the first survival failure.

The Realistic Survival Limit

In mild climate:
3 days is realistic upper limit.

In hot desert:
1–2 days.

Under extreme heat and exertion:
Less than 24 hours possible.

Rare survival beyond 4–5 days requires:

  • Cool environment

  • Total inactivity

  • Shade

  • Minimal sweating
